In this part of the chapter Lusa climbs to the top of the tree inside her bear habitat. At the top, she see many different kinds of animals such as flamingos, monkeys, and tigers. Afterwards, she tells her mother about this, who suggests to tell king. King is the only one who come from the wild and remembers it. However, we all know bears don't live where flamingoes and tigers live, but king decides to lie a little and say that bears are better than all those animals, kings of the forest. Right after that, he gets angry at Lusa for constantly asking about the wild, and goes to his cave.
